The nurse’s responsibility is to inform all doctors on site, as well as make a latex-free enviornment for the patient. The nurses should also wear latex free gloves such as nitrile. The patient should also wear a medical alert identification. Also there should be epinephrine in reach in case of anaphylaxis from a possible latex contamination.
